Output 3889995c43839868c30bfb23622318f30bb6d20335567cf425ce7d023f12b42a:0
- value
- 21289200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c066aa917f86d2ad30665d78acbfd8fed5aa506 OP_EQUAL
- address
- 3ETQDEehUth6QmMz8EFhKmbqsrGmuzGv9t
- transaction
- 3889995c43839868c30bfb23622318f30bb6d20335567cf425ce7d023f12b42a
- spent
- true